From Bret & Brenda Stohr and Family

Our thoughts and prayers are with Karen and the O'Neil family during this time and we wish Karen the speediest of recoveries. We will miss Jerry very much. Our first association with Jerry was in May of 1986, I was working at McConnell AFB in Kansas and being from Washington, I wanted to come home very badly. A job opened at McChord, and of course, I applied. One day the phone rang and it was Jerry, he told me that I would have to be at McChord to apply for the job in person, and went on to tell me "I can't tell you if I am going to hire you or not, but if I were you, I'd consider taking two weeks leave, moving all my stuff to Washington, so I could be here to apply for the job when it opens". So essentially on Jerry's word and faith alone, my wife and I packed up all our stuff and moved back to Washington.

After the job selection was over, Jerry told me, in classic Jerry O'Neil style, that the reason he hired me was because he knew my former boss (at McConnell) from being stationed with him overseas, he told me "that guys is a total ass and if he had anything good to say about anyone, you had to be ok"!! Jerry was a great Fire Chief and an even better mentor. I very much appreciate all the things that he taught me about the craft of firefighting. He will always occupy a place in our lives and in my heart reserved for those wonderful people who had the most impact in our/my life.
